Performance Difficulties Analysis

The tabs contains several challenging sections that may pose difficulties, especially for intermediate players. Notably, measures 15 through 18 introduce a rapid succession of 32nd notes and polymetric rhythms, which can be overwhelming. Quantifying the difficulty:

  • Measure 15 contains four 32nd notes in quick succession, which require precise timing and finger dexterity.
  • Measure 17, with the incorporation of (B3G3Full) (bend), necessitates not just physical strength but also control over pitch.

To tackle these challenges:

  • Break down the sections: Practice each measure slowly, focusing on clean execution of each note.
  • Use a metronome: Gradually increase the tempo as proficiency improves.

Practice Recommendations

To master the specific difficulties highlighted in this tabs, targeted approaches are recommended:

  1. Measure 15: 32nd Notes:

    • Exercise: Isolate the 32nd notes and practice them at a reduced tempo (e.g., 60 BPM). Gradually increase tempo while maintaining clarity.
    • Goal: Achieve precision in timing and note clarity.
  2. Measure 17: Bending Technique:

    • Exercise: Practice bending the noted string (G string, 7th fret) slowly to ensure that the pitch is accurate. Also, combine this with (B3PU) (pull-off) techniques to improve strength and control.
    • Goal: Attain consistency in pitch when bending and transitioning to subsequent notes.
  3. General Tips:

    • Hand Positioning: Relax your wrists and utilize proper finger placement across the fretboard.
    • Repeat across different measures: This not only builds muscle memory but also helps to integrate techniques within various contexts.
